Background for the topic of this paper is " a factory of Anshan Iron and Steel Company newly built active lime rotary kiln project" ,according to the technological process and technical requirements of rotary kiln,expounds the whole design of the automatic control system scheme and process in details. For the temperature control system has the complex working conditions, changing parameters, operation of large inertia,control lag,etc. It needs higher quality temperature controller. The production process of rotary kiln is a complicated physical chemistry course of reaction and has the characteristics of big inertia, pure time-delay and nonlinearity.According to these characteristics, the traditional PID control is difficult to implement the control precision of furnace temperature, and regulation PID parameters is very difficult, it is hard to adjust to the best PID parameters. Aiming at the scene of the actual situation, this paper introduces a design algorithm, it can realize PID parameters automatic optimization of fuzzy control algorithm for the fuzzy PID parameter self-setting, this kind of fuzzy control algorithm combined the advantages ,the accuracy of the PID control algorithm and the strong robustness of the conventional fuzzy control algorithm, so the system not only has quicker response speed and strong robustness, but also can achieve the precise control. Making the fuzzy lookup table by off-line,then,using the fuzzy lookup table, to realize PID parameters auto-tuning.Through this kind of method, according to the actual situation,during the operation the system can automatically regulate the PID parameters, realize the PID parameters optimization. The Actual operating conditions of the factory in Anshan Iron and Steel Company rotary kiln , indicates that the running effect of control system is good,and can quickly realize PID parameters tuning, small temperature overshoot,short heating time, high-precision control, good temperature uniformity, high thermal efficiency. Also pointed out that the key link of the control technology,is the determination of the fuzzy control rule.
